Capacity Summary
The total switching capacity of PTP 820S is 5 Gbps or 3.125 Mpps, whichever capacity limit is
reached first.
A PTP 820S unit can provide the following radio capacity:
•
Radio capacity – Up to 250/340/500/650 Mbps throughput over 28/40/56/80 MHz channels
•
All licensed bands – L6, U6, 7, 8, 10, 11, 13, 15, 18, 23, 26, 28, 32, 38 GHz
•
High Modulation – QPSK to 2048 QAM

Header De-Duplication
PTP 820S offers the option of Header De-Duplication, enabling operators to significantly improve
Ethernet throughout over the radio link without affecting user traffic. Users can configure the
depth of Header De-Duplication, up to Layer 4.
Note
Even without Header De-Duplication, PTP 820S removes the IFG and Preamble fields.
This mechanism operates automatically even if Header De-Duplication is not enabled.
Figure 8 Header De-Duplication
Header De-Duplication identifies traffic flows and replaces the header fields with a "flow ID". This is
done using a sophisticated algorithm that learns unique flows by looking for repeating frame
headers in the traffic stream over the radio link and compressing them. The principle underlying
this feature is that frame headers in today’s networks use a long protocol stack that contains a
significant amount of redundant information.
